Safety

Safety in blacksmithing is of utmost importance to prevent accidents and injuries in the high-temperature, high-impact environment of the forge. Blacksmiths must wear protective gear, including safety glasses, ear protection, heat-resistant clothing, and gloves to shield themselves from hot metal, sparks, and loud noises. Adequate ventilation is essential to disperse fumes and heat. Proper fire management and a clear workspace help prevent fires and tripping hazards. The safe use of tools, such as hammers and tongs, is crucial, and the knowledge of metalworking techniques ensures precise control over the forging process. Blacksmiths must also be cautious during quenching, as the rapid cooling of metal can cause steam explosions. Overall, adhering to strict safety protocols ensures that blacksmithing remains a rewarding and secure craft.
